CARIA, Islands, Rhodes, (125-88 B.C.), 'Plinthophoric' coinage, silver drachm, (2.89 g), Agemachos Magistrate, obv. radiate head of Helios to right, hair loose, rev. P O either side of rose with bud on right, to right radiate sun, above magistrate **AGEMACOS* (cf.S.5064, SNG Cop 801, Jenkins, Rhodian, Group A, 8, HGC 6, 1457). Irridescent toning, slight edge split, very fine or better and rare.
Ex D.G.L.Worland Collection. Previously CNG Auction 530, lot 250. Also the MWF Collection, purchased from John Twente, 12 September 1992, who acquired the coin from C. Rose, April 1991. With ticket.
